On January 20, 1939 in Virginia, MN, Joan was born the first of two children to parents Jacob and Anna “Esther” Laakkonen. Baptized on June 7, 1939 and Confirmed in May 24, 1953, she was the first Confirmation class of Calvary Lutheran Church, Orr, MN. Along the railroad track in the remote countryside of Orr, Joan had quite a unique life growing up. The Laakkonen family was very proud of their Finnish heritage, with even speaking the language. As Joan entered the first grade, she learned to speak the English language fluent as well. School work was completed by using gas and Kerosene lamps. As a means of traveling to the big city for clothes and major supplies, with her father as the rail section chief, Joan and her family would jump on the passing train and travel the 60 miles.

Joan graduated from Orr High School in 1957. A few months later, she wanted more in life and headed south to the Twin Cities. Joan came to the big city, to attend x-ray school. She took her knowledge and expertise, working in various clinics and hospitals in the area. For 25 years, Joan worked as a Radiology Technologist and Mammographer for St. Francis Hospital in Shakopee, MN. She retired in 2005.

Through mutual friends, Joan met a young man named Larry Mueller. It was instant love and on March 24, 1972 at Immanuel Lutheran Church, they declared their love to each other. Settling their roots in Prior Lake, Joan and Larry were blessed with two sons, Brian and Marcus. In 1987, they moved to Spring Lake township, where the family enjoyed the more quiet and simple life style.

Missing her family and friends, Joan and Larry decided to buy a raw lot on Pelican Lake in Orr in 1980. Together, they cleared the lot and built a beautiful cabin, which was designed and decorated by Joan. Though the years, she and her family spent countless weekends visiting family, enjoying the activities of the lake, snowmobiling and partaking in the annual deer hunting season. In Joan’s spare time, she loved to complete crossword puzzles and Sudoku. Her greatest passions were her children and grandchildren.

In 1985, Joan placed her trust in the Lord, as she was diagnosed with stage two breast cancer. She fought hard and with her positive attitude and faith in God, Joan was in remission. Unfortunately, in 1999, she was once again facing cancer, this time stage four. For the next 18 years, Joan underwent 17 different types of chemo and 6 types of radiation. In the eyes of her doctors, Joan was a miracle, to have survived so long. As Larry would say, “the Lord was using Joan as a quiet witness.”

Joan was a very strong woman, who had such a positive attitude and strong faith, which set a wonderful example for family and friends. Her family is now left carrying on her legacy. They will be always reminded as they completed daily tasks…would this be the way Joannie would do it.
